H. Cary Payne

H. Cary Payne was a district court judge for the 24th Judicial District's Juvenile and Domestic Relations District Court in Virginia.[1] He was elected to the court by the Virginia General Assembly in May 2012 to a term that commenced on July 1, 2013 and expired in 2016.[2]
Career
Before he became a judge, Payne served as an assistant prosecutor for Amherst County, Virginia.[3]
